As promised, a new video introduction of senior White House advisors, in the style of the tv show, The West Wing. This is a follow up to "The Campaign Trail," which featured top advisors from the 2008 Presidential Election in a West Wing style opening credits, which you can watch here: http://www.youtube.com/watch?v=vUhCIY...
Now, we have the "Real West Wing." In this video, we have [with their TV counterparts]:
David Axelrod - Senior Advisor Joe Biden - Vice President [Hoynes/Russell] Rahm Emanuel - Chief of Staff [Leo McGarry] Robert Gibbs - White House Press Secretarty [CJ Cregg] Valerie Jarrett - Senior Advisor, Assistant to the President for Intergovernmental Affairs, Public Liason Jim Messina - Deputy Chief of Staff [Josh Lyman] Ellen Moran - Communications Director [Toby Ziegler] Michelle Obama - First Lady [Abbey Bartlet] Mona Sutphen - Depty Chief of Staff [Josh Lyman] Barack Obama - President of the United States [Jed Bartlet - or maybe closer to Matt Santos!]
For all the people wondering why Hilary Clinton isn't in here (or any other cabinet members and secretaries), I was thinking about it, but ultimately decided to do it like the show "The West Wing," focusing on the behind the scenes White House staffers rather than cabinet-level members of the government. There were other people I would have liked to feature as well, but there was a lack of pictures or videos of those people. I was compelled to make one of the cabinet - but with 14 positions (plus Obama makes 15), that leaves 3 seconds for each person - which wouldn't be enough to make a quality video.
